Subject: [PATCH] Wrap PyObject_Get/HasAttrString in a function with second arg having const qualifier.

The attached patch wraps PyObject_GetAttrString and
PyObject_HasAttrString in internal functions which have const
qualifier for the second argument. This is required because these
functions were missing the const qualifier in Python-2.4.

ChangeLog
2014-06-09  Siva Chandra Reddy  <sivachandra@google.com>

        * python/python-internal.h (gdb_PyObject_GetAttrString)
        (gdb_PyObject_HasAttrString): New inline function definitions.
        * py-value.c (get_field_flag): Remove the now unnecessary cast to
        (char *) of the second argument to PyObject_GetAttrString.

diff --git a/gdb/python/py-value.c b/gdb/python/py-value.c
index 54da67a..9821990 100644
--- a/gdb/python/py-value.c
+++ b/gdb/python/py-value.c
@@ -555,7 +555,7 @@ get_field_flag (PyObject *field, const char *flag_name)
 {
   int flag_value;
   /* Python 2.4 did not have a 'const' here.  */
-  PyObject *flag_object = PyObject_GetAttrString (field, (char *) flag_name);
+  PyObject *flag_object = PyObject_GetAttrString (field, flag_name);
 
   if (flag_object == NULL)
     return -1;
diff --git a/gdb/python/python-internal.h b/gdb/python/python-internal.h
index 9c06621..7cf03b5 100644
--- a/gdb/python/python-internal.h
+++ b/gdb/python/python-internal.h
@@ -187,6 +187,32 @@ gdb_Py_DECREF (void *op) /* ARI: editCase function */
 #undef Py_DECREF
 #define Py_DECREF(op) gdb_Py_DECREF (op)
 
+/* The second argument to PyObject_GetAttrString was missing the 'const'
+   qualifier.  Hence, we wrap it in a function to avoid errors when compiled
+   with -Werror against Python 2.4.  */
+
+static inline PyObject *
+gdb_PyObject_GetAttrString (PyObject *obj,
+			    const char *attr) /* ARI: editCase function */
+{
+  return PyObject_GetAttrString (obj, (char *) attr);
+}
+
+#define PyObject_GetAttrString(obj, attr) gdb_PyObject_GetAttrString (obj, attr)
+
+/* The second argument to PyObject_HasAttrString was also missing the 'const'
+   qualifier.  Hence, we wrap it also in a function to avoid errors when
+   compiled with -Werror against Python 2.4.  */
+
+static inline int
+gdb_PyObject_HasAttrString (PyObject *obj,
+			    const char *attr)  /* ARI: editCase function */
+{
+  return PyObject_HasAttrString (obj, (char *) attr);
+}
+
+#define PyObject_HasAttrString(obj, attr) gdb_PyObject_HasAttrString (obj, attr)
+
 /* In order to be able to parse symtab_and_line_to_sal_object function
    a real symtab_and_line structure is needed.  */
 #include "symtab.h"
